The idea for the new Stratos came from yacht broker and yacht expert Bas Lengers. He wanted to build a boat that was not only seaworthy, but also a yacht with a very special look.
The result is the equivalent of an all-terrain vehicle on the water, travelling with ease even in the most difficult weather conditions and reaching a speed of 36 knots, according to the press release. Bas Lengers describes the DB50 project as:
I felt that the 50-foot category needed a robust, hardwearing vessel that was truly seaworthy and built to superyacht standards."
The CE category A-certified Dutch Built 50 is powered by Volvo Pentas IPS drives. The shipyard specifies a range of 400 to 450 nautical miles. The yacht is built from ultra-dense composite materials. Future owners can put together their ideal boat using an online configurator.
Spacious sun loungers and an outdoor dining area provide for outdoor enjoyment. For travelling, the luxurious day boat offers a double berth and the option of adding two further berths. The European premiere celebrates the DB50 at boot Düsseldorf 2024.
